59
60 /**
61 * omap_i2c_bus_setup - Process command line options for the I2C bus speed
62 * @str: String of options
63 *
64 * This function allow to override the default I2C bus speed for given I2C
65 * bus with a command line option.
66 *
67 * Format: i2c_bus=bus_id,clkrate (in kHz)
68 *
69 * Returns 1 on success, 0 otherwise.
70 */
71 static int __init omap_i2c_bus_setup(char *str)
72 {
73 int ports;
74 int ints[3];
75
76 ports = omap_i2c_nr_ports();
77 get_options(str, 3, ints);
78 if (ints[0] < 2 || ints[1] < 1 || ints[1] > ports)
79 return 0;
80 i2c_pdata[ints[1] - 1].clkrate = ints[2];
81 i2c_pdata[ints[1] - 1].clkrate |= OMAP_I2C_CMDLINE_SETUP;
82
83 return 1;
84 }
85 __setup("i2c_bus=", omap_i2c_bus_setup);
86
87 /*
88 * Register busses defined in command line but that are not registered with
89 * omap_register_i2c_bus from board initialization code.
90 */
91 static int __init omap_register_i2c_bus_cmdline(void)
92 {
93 int i, err = 0;
94
95 for (i = 0; i < ARRAY_SIZE(i2c_pdata); i++)
96 if (i2c_pdata[i].clkrate & OMAP_I2C_CMDLINE_SETUP) {
97 i2c_pdata[i].clkrate &= ~OMAP_I2C_CMDLINE_SETUP;
98 err = omap_i2c_add_bus(&i2c_pdata[i], i + 1);
99 if (err)
100 goto out;
101 }
102
103 out:
104 return err;
105 }
106 subsys_initcall(omap_register_i2c_bus_cmdline);
107
108 /**
109 * omap_register_i2c_bus - register I2C bus with device descriptors
110 * @bus_id: bus id counting from number 1
111 * @clkrate: clock rate of the bus in kHz
112 * @info: pointer into I2C device descriptor table or NULL
113 * @len: number of descriptors in the table
114 *
115 * Returns 0 on success or an error code.
116 */
117 int __init omap_register_i2c_bus(int bus_id, u32 clkrate,
118 struct i2c_board_info const *info,
119 unsigned len)
120 {
121 int err;
122
123 BUG_ON(bus_id < 1 || bus_id > omap_i2c_nr_ports());
124
125 if (info) {
126 err = i2c_register_board_info(bus_id, info, len);
127 if (err)
128 return err;
129 }
130
131 if (!i2c_pdata[bus_id - 1].clkrate)
132 i2c_pdata[bus_id - 1].clkrate = clkrate;
133
134 i2c_pdata[bus_id - 1].clkrate &= ~OMAP_I2C_CMDLINE_SETUP;
135
136 return omap_i2c_add_bus(&i2c_pdata[bus_id - 1], bus_id);
137 }
